What Is a Soil Compactor?
A soil compactor is a piece of heavy equipment with the specific function of spreading and compacting soil or other construction materials in very large volumes and thick layers. Its dual function, spreading and compacting, makes it far more efficient for large-scale earthworks than other compaction tools like single drum or tandem rollers.
While various types of compactors exist, such as vibratory rollers (including single drum and tandem rollers) and pneumatic tyred rollers, the soil compactor is specifically engineered to deliver maximum compaction energy over vast areas. By applying intensive pressure, vibration, or tamping action, a soil compactor fills the voids between material particles, creating a unified, stronger, and more stable soil layer until the desired density is achieved. For the most massive earthmoving jobs, the soil compactor is the most appropriate and efficient choice.
Key Criteria for Selecting a Compactor for Large-Scale Projects
Choosing the right compactor for a large-scale project is a strategic decision that directly impacts productivity, cost, and the quality of the final result. The following are the primary criteria that must be considered:
- Operating Weight: This is one of the most critical factors. A high operating weight, in the range of 25 to over 35 tons, is essential for delivering immense static pressure. This weight is necessary to achieve the target density (e.g., Proctor density) in thick material layers, which are common in dam construction or toll road embankments.
- Working Width: A larger working width, for instance, 3.6 to 3.8 meters, directly correlates with productivity. The wider the area that can be compacted in a single pass, the fewer passes are needed to cover the entire work area. This translates to significant savings in time and fuel costs.
- Engine Power: Large-scale projects are often located in challenging terrain with steep grades and difficult-to-compact materials. High engine power (HP) is crucial to ensure the compactor can operate optimally, push material, and maintain speed without losing power, even under the most severe conditions.
- Wheel Design and Traction: For soil compaction, wheel design is not a trivial matter. Precisely engineered cast wheel teeth provide a deep tamping and compaction effect, breaking up soil clumps and ensuring uniform density. Furthermore, advanced traction systems like an articulation-oscillation joint are vital for maintaining maximum wheel contact with the ground, even on uneven terrain, thereby delivering the best traction and preventing slippage.
Premier Recommendations from United Tractors: BOMAG Soil Compactors
As the sole distributor of BOMAG in Indonesia, United Tractors proudly presents two soil compactor models designed to dominate the most challenging projects:
BOMAG BC 473 EB
This unit is the ideal and versatile solution for a wide range of large-scale soil spreading and compaction projects, such as in mining areas and road construction. With impressive key specifications, the BC 473 EB offers a perfect balance of power and efficiency.
- Operating Weight: 25,700 kg
- Working Width: 3,600 mm
- Engine Power: 227 kW / 304 HP
BOMAG BC 772 EB-2
When a project demands uncompromising power and performance, the BC 772 EB-2 is the answer. This unit is a powerhouse specifically designed for the most massive and challenging jobs, such as dam construction and land reclamation projects. Proven in various countries, this unit is a guarantee for extreme-scale compaction.
- Operating Weight: 35,300 kg
- Working Width: 3,800 mm
- Engine Power: 330 kW / 420 HP
Technological Features and Competitive Advantages of BOMAG
The superiority of BOMAG soil compactors lies not only in their size and strength but also in a suite of advanced technologies integrated to maximize performance, efficiency, and durability.
- Superior Compaction System: The combination of an articulation-oscillation joint system with advanced drive systems like the Twin Pump Drive (on the BC 473 EB) and Quad Pump Drive (on the BC 772 EB-2), along with the Load Limit Control feature, ensures perfect traction and operational safety across various terrains.
- Durability and Efficiency: The cast wheel teeth are specially designed for a longer service life, thereby reducing operational costs. Each wheel is also equipped with a scraper to keep the teeth clean and ensure maximum compaction effect. An efficient cooling system that draws clean air from above the cabin and a reversible fan for easy radiator cleaning help maintain the engine in prime condition and extend its life.
Smart Technology for Productivity:
- BOMAG Telematics: All BOMAG units from United Tractors come equipped with telematics technology as a standard feature. This system allows project managers to monitor the unit’s condition in real-time, including its location via GPS, fuel consumption, and operating hours. This data is invaluable for proactive fleet management, maintenance scheduling, and project efficiency optimization.
- ECOMODE: This intelligent technology automatically adjusts the engine speed to the required workload, resulting in fuel savings of up to 30%. In addition to significantly reducing operational costs, ECOMODE also lowers noise levels, creating a better and more environmentally friendly work environment.
